Gondala Gram Panchayat, Wadrafnagar

Gondala is a Gram Panchayat located in the Balrampur-Ramanujganj district of Chhattisgarh. It falls under the Wadrafnagar Janpad Panchayat and Balrampur-Ramanujganj Zila Panchayat. Gondala Gram Panchayat covers a single village, Gondla. It is headed by an elected Sarpanch, while administrative work is handled by the Panchayat Secretary.

Panchayati Raj Structure for Gondala Gram Panchayat

Gondala Gram Panchayat is part of Chhattisgarh's three-tier Panchayati Raj structure. The three levels are described below.

Tier 1: Gram Panchayat (GP)

Gondala Gram Panchayat is the village-level Panchayati Raj institution. It handles local development and basic civic services such as drinking water, sanitation, street lighting and village infrastructure.

Tier 2: Block Panchayat (BP)

Wadrafnagar Janpad Panchayat is the intermediate-level Panchayati Raj institution for Gondala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development activities across Gram Panchayats in its area.

Tier 3: District Panchayat (DP)

Balrampur-Ramanujganj Zila Panchayat is the district-level Panchayati Raj institution for Gondala Gram Panchayat. It coordinates development planning and activities at the district level.
